Transaction 351f63121acd68b709f3d8538a8a47e8190b8c770c24bb2bfdee5abed09286c4
1 Input
1 Output
-
351f63121acd68b709f3d8538a8a47e8190b8c770c24bb2bfdee5abed09286c4:0
- value
- 49955126
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2b87158fe19bd0caba8110c45565025b85dcc7d
- address
- bc1qk2u8zk87rx7se2agzyxy24jsyku9mnra4mq5xv